One thing is clear to Francois Chollet, a software engineer and AI researcher at Google, who told Fortune over email that "one thing is sure: it's not booming anymore.”Ĭhollet thinks he knows what’s going on: summer vacation. The decline was steeper in the U.S., with a 10.3% month-on-month decline, and the number of unique visitors to ChatGPT also fell by 5.7% from the previous month. Traffic to ChatGPT’s website fell by 9.7% in June, according to estimates from Similarweb, a web analytics firm. ChatGPT is losing users for the first time ever, and those users aren’t who you would expect.
